微信小程序中video组件的介绍
1. 概述
微信小程序video组件是小程序提供的一个用于播放视频的组件,可以在微信小程序中嵌入视频,支持多种格式的视频播放。
1.1 组件的使用
要在微信小程序中使用video组件,可以在wxml文件中编写以下代码:
<video src="{{src}}"></video>
其中src为视频文件的路径,可以是一个网络地址(http/https/ftp),也可以是相对路径(如:/video/demo.mp4)。
除了src属性,video组件还提供了多种其他属性可供设置,比如:autoplay、controls、danmu-list等,详细的属性列表可以查看官方文档。
1.2 组件的事件
video组件提供了多种事件,在视频播放过程中可以通过监听这些事件来触发不同的操作。
常用的事件包括:play、pause、ended、timeupdate等,分别用于监听视频播放、暂停、结束、更新时间等情况。
监听事件的方法也很简单,通过在标签中添加bind+事件名的方式即可,如下所示:
<video src="{{src}}" bindtimeupdate="onTimeUpdate"></video>
其中,onTimeUpdate为自定义的事件处理函数,这个函数会在视频的时间更新时被触发。
2. 小程序video组件的优势
微信小程序video组件相比其他视频播放组件具有以下优势:
2.1 界面风格简洁、易于操作
video组件的默认界面风格简洁,易于操作,用户可以通过控制栏中的按钮来进行视频的播放、暂停、调整音量、全屏等操作。
同时,video组件还支持自定义控制栏的样式和布局,可以根据项目要求自定义控制栏的位置、样式、颜色等属性。
2.2 支持多种格式的视频播放
微信小程序video组件支持多种格式的视频播放,包括mp4、webm、m3u8等常见的视频格式。
这个特性能够满足不同项目对视频格式的要求,同时也能够使得视频的传输更加高效。
2.3 可以自定义视频的尺寸、播放速度等属性
通过设置video组件的属性,可以实现对视频尺寸、播放速度等方面的自定义,比如可以调整视频播放时的速度、设置视频的尺寸等。
3. 总结
微信小程序video组件是小程序开发中不可或缺的一个组件,由于其界面风格简洁、易于操作、支持多种格式的视频播放等特性,使得video组件在小程序开发中得到广泛应用。
video组件的API也很简单,通过设置属性和监听事件即可实现对视频的播放、暂停、进度显示等操作。
对于视频类型的小程序,video组件非常适合,可以极大地提升用户的观影体验。